I've only started using the infamous "blue label" CISS. This is the
one sold out of Shenzhen China. They are undocumented for the most
part. Mine will be used on a light duty printer. In my case, I was
switching to pigment ink and wanted to flush the head, and the CIS
cost about the same as another set of cartridges, and if it failed at
least it came with self resetting chips.

It does the trick but I'm only a month or two into ownership.
